No-contract wireless providers MetroPCS (NYSE: PCS) and Leap Wireless (Nasdaq: LEAP) are seeing some weakness today after Wal-Mart (NYSE: WMT) announced it will launch Straight Talk, a new solution in no-contract cellular, exclusively at more than 3,200 Walmart stores nationwide starting October 18, 2009.
Shares of PCS are down 1.6% today and LEAP is down 3.2%.
